Transaction d7e4edcecf40b01b860bd330812a0a2753acba5b5caaa433389a18c451133649
1 Input
1 Output
-
d7e4edcecf40b01b860bd330812a0a2753acba5b5caaa433389a18c451133649:0
- value
- 2598811
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f803dc1b2a1d42bdf2df80520ea45bac66f5a69 OP_EQUAL
- address
- 3K9acYKCTK7Zh5C7mdchc2MtuXPyj4mFQN